Hi Everyone! Just a reminder, we are having a Trivia Night next Thursday November 24th from 5:30-8:00pm for anyone interested to meet our executive team and learn more about Brain Waves. A pizza dinner and lots of snacks will be provided! Brain Waves formerly called Brain Day, is a brain injury prevention program put on by Parachute that runs nation-wide across universities. We’re currently recruiting new student volunteers this year to join our program at UofT. Students present a half-day a mini neuroscience presentation to a grade 3-6 classroom somewhere near them in the GTA. Students can choose a partner they’d like to present with and can present as many times as they would like (even if it’s just once). Absolutely no neuroscience background or experience is required.
